Betrayal at the Old Hall Betrayal at the Old Hall
2023
A Long Shadow A Long Shadow
2021
A Viking's Shadow A Viking's Shadow
2021
Stranger in the Village Stranger in the Village
2023
Whispers from the Grave Whispers from the Grave
2023
A Forgotten Shadow A Forgotten Shadow
2022
A Viking’s Shadow (Chief Inspector Shadow Mystery) A Viking’s Shadow (Chief Inspector Shadow Mystery)
2022
A Long Shadow (Chief Inspector Shadow Mystery) A Long Shadow (Chief Inspector Shadow Mystery)
2021
A Ghostly Shadow (Chief Inspector Shadow Mystery) A Ghostly Shadow (Chief Inspector Shadow Mystery)
2022
A Saxon Shadow: Chief Inspector Shadow Mystery, Book 8 (Unabridged) A Saxon Shadow: Chief Inspector Shadow Mystery, Book 8 (Unabridged)
2025
A Stolen Shadow: Chief Inspector Shadow Mystery, Book 7 (Unabridged) A Stolen Shadow: Chief Inspector Shadow Mystery, Book 7 (Unabridged)
2024
A Christmas Shadow: Chief Inspector Shadow Mystery, Book 6 (Unabridged) A Christmas Shadow: Chief Inspector Shadow Mystery, Book 6 (Unabridged)
2025